A
greeting(?) from Mrs. & Mr. Dhirubhai Ambani A taunt
showing off L&T as part of the Ambani empire, a fraudulent
takeover RVP was determined to reverse, and did manage to reverse in
2003, making L&T independent as H. Holck Larsen had requested RVP to
ensure. RVP created a situation where the Ambanis had to sell
their stake in L&T. Kumar Mangalam Birla bought it. RVP
persuaded New Delhi to let Birla acquire the cement division of
L&T on the condition that he surrender his newly-acquired
stake in L&T. Then, RVP pursuaded New Delhi to acquire the
Birla stake at Rs 146 per share; simultaneously, RVP got Jaswant
Singh, the then Finance Minister, to build an unassailable high
stake in the engineering giant which is also an important player
